Net enrolment rate, early childhood education, male in SDG: Sub-saharan Africa
SDG: Sub-saharan Africa: Net enrolment rate, early childhood education, male was 21.8% in 2024. ▲ Rising
Net enrolment rate, early childhood education, male in SDG: Sub-saharan Africa, 2007–2024
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in %.
Analysis
In 2024, net enrolment rate, early childhood education, male in SDG: Sub-saharan Africa stood at 21.8%. That is the highest value across all 18 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 0.4% on the previous year and up 36.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, net enrolment rate, early childhood education, male in SDG: Sub-saharan Africa peaked at 21.8% in 2024 and was at its lowest, 11.7%, in 2007.
That places SDG: Sub-saharan Africa 151st out of 183 groups with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 18 years of available data.
Net enrolment rate, early childhood education, male in SDG: Sub-saharan Africa, year by year
| Year | % |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2007 | 11.7% | — |
| 2008 | 12.4% | +5.6% |
| 2009 | 13.1% | +5.3% |
| 2010 | 13.6% | +4.1% |
| 2011 | 14.2% | +4.5% |
| 2012 | 15.9% | +11.7% |
| 2013 | 17.6% | +11.0% |
| 2014 | 16.0% | -9.2% |
| 2015 | 18.6% | +16.2% |
| 2016 | 18.7% | +0.6% |
| 2017 | 19.0% | +1.9% |
| 2018 | 18.2% | -4.6% |
| 2019 | 19.7% | +8.3% |
| 2020 | 20.9% | +6.0% |
| 2021 | 19.9% | -4.5% |
| 2022 | 21.3% | +7.1% |
| 2023 | 21.7% | +1.6% |
| 2024 | 21.8% | +0.4% |
